The Basics of Range in Math

Range is a fundamental concept in mathematics that refers to the set of possible values that a function or a variable can take. In other words, it is the set of output values that a function can produce for a given set of input values. How to Find the Range of a Function

Finding the range of a function is a crucial step in understanding its behavior and properties. There are several ways to find the range of a function, including:

Method 1: Graphical Method

One way to find the range of a function is to graph it and identify the set of output values that it can produce. This method is particularly useful for functions that have a clear and distinct graph. (See Also: Definition of Decimal in Math? Explained Simply)

Step 1 Step 2 Step 3
Graph the function Identify the minimum and maximum values on the graph Use the minimum and maximum values to determine the range

Method 2: Analytical Method

Another way to find the range of a function is to use analytical methods, such as solving for the minimum and maximum values of the function. This method is particularly useful for functions that have a clear and distinct formula.

Step 1 Step 2 Step 3
Solve for the minimum and maximum values of the function Use the minimum and maximum values to determine the range Verify the range using the graphical method
